Understanding Fire Risk Management

The first step in any fire prevention strategy is conducting a thorough fire risk assessment. This process identifies potential fire hazards within the workplace and evaluates the risks associated with them. Efficient risk management enables businesses to:

  • Identify flammable materials and their safe storage.
  • Ensure proper maintenance of electrical systems and equipment.
  • Install and maintain fire detection and suppression systems.
  • Establish effective emergency evacuation routes.

A well-rounded approach to fire risk management, supported by certified training, ensures that employees are prepared and can act swiftly in case of a fire emergency.

The Legal Requirements of Fire Safety Certification

Various jurisdictions mandate that businesses comply with specific fire safety regulations. Achieving compliance involves not only having the right equipment but also ensuring that certain key personnel are trained to handle fire safety protocols. The Fire Safety Compliance regulations typically require:

  • Regular fire risk assessments.
  • Designation of qualified Fire Wardens and Fire Marshals.
  • Training employees on fire evacuation procedures.
  • Conducting routine fire drills.

Organizations that fail to adhere to fire safety laws risk not only hefty fines but also the safety of their employees, making it imperative to invest in Fire Warden Training and Fire Marshal Course to meet these essential requirements.

Why Fire Warden Certification is Crucial for Business & Employee Safety

Obtaining a Fire Warden Certificate instills confidence in both employees and management that fire safety protocols are in place and actively practiced. Certified Fire Wardens play a critical role by:

  • Conducting regular fire hazard assessments to identify risks.
  • Coordinating and leading fire drills to ensure employees are prepared.
  • Being the main point of contact during a fire emergency.
  • Developing and updating emergency fire procedures.

By entrusting fire safety responsibilities to certified individuals, businesses demonstrate their commitment to safety and compliance.

The Role of a Fire Marshal in Emergency Response & Evacuation

A Certified Fire Marshal is crucial in managing fire safety compliance and emergency procedures. The duties include:

  • Overseeing fire drills and training sessions.
  • Reviewing and updating fire safety policies and procedures.
  • Conducting safety audits and ensuring adherence to fire regulations.
  • Liaising with local fire authorities and emergency services.

Effective emergency response and evacuation depend on the training and preparedness of designated Fire Marshals, making this certification invaluable.

Steps to Conduct a Successful Workplace Fire Drill

Regular fire drills are essential for ensuring that all employees understand the fire evacuation procedures. To conduct an effective fire drill:

  1. Inform employees ahead of time without disclosing the exact drill date.
  2. Simulate real-life scenarios by using alarms and deploying evacuation equipment.
  3. Designate a safe assembly point and ensure all employees are accounted for.
  4. Review and discuss the drill's effectiveness afterward, making necessary improvements.

These drills not only prepare employees for emergencies but also help identify gaps in fire safety procedures that need immediate attention.

Choosing the Right Fire Warden & Fire Marshal Training Course

When selecting a Fire Warden Training or Fire Marshal Training course, it's crucial to consider the following:

  • Accreditation and recognition of the certification.
  • Course content and delivery methods (in-person, online, blended).
  • Availability of ongoing support and additional resources.
  • Reviews and feedback from previous participants.

Selecting the right training course ensures comprehensive knowledge and skills, contributing to effective fire safety management within the organization.
